* For purposes of calculating the filing fee only. The filing fee was calculated
  by multiplying (i) the estimated number of shares of common stock, par value
  $.01 per share, of Seagate Technology, Inc. ("Seagate Shares") (241,800,000)
  that would be exchanged for cash and shares of common stock, par value $.001,
  of VERITAS Software Corporation ("VERITAS Shares") in the merger, (as
  determined pursuant to the table appearing on page 6 of the joint proxy
  statement/prospectus attached as Exhibit (a)(1) to this Transaction
  Statement by (ii) the average of the high and low prices for a Seagate Share
  on the New York Stock Exchange on October 12, 2000. The filing fee,
  calculated in accordance with Regulation 240.0-11 under the Securities
  Exchange Act of 1934, equals one-fiftieth of one percent of the amount
  determined pursuant to the preceding sentence. The entire amount of this
  filing fee is offset, as described below.

                                  INTRODUCTION

     This Amendment No. 4 to the Schedule 13E-3 Transaction Statement (this
"Transaction Statement") is being filed by Seagate Technology, Inc., a Delaware
corporation ("Seagate"), VERITAS Software Corporation, a Delaware corporation
("VERITAS"), Suez Acquisition Company (Cayman) Limited, a limited company
organized under the laws of the Cayman Islands ("SAC"), and Stephen J. Luczo in
connection with the proposed (i) sale of Seagate's operating property and assets
to SAC (the "Stock Purchase") pursuant to that certain Stock Purchase Agreement,
dated as of March 29, 2000, as amended (the "Stock Purchase Agreement"), by and
among SAC, Seagate and Seagate Software Holdings, Inc., a Delaware corporation
and a wholly owned subsidiary of Seagate ("Seagate Software"), and (ii) merger
of a wholly owned subsidiary of VERITAS with and into Seagate (the "Merger")
pursuant to that certain Agreement and Plan of Merger and Reorganization, dated
as of March 29, 2000, as amended (the "Merger Agreement"), by and among VERITAS,
Victory Merger Sub, Inc., a Delaware corporation and a wholly owned subsidiary
of VERITAS ("Merger Sub"), and Seagate.

     Under the terms of the Stock Purchase Agreement, Seagate will sell all of
its property and assets and the property and assets of its consolidated
subsidiaries, other than certain designated assets, to SAC in exchange for
$2.050 billion in cash, less the value of Seagate equity securities held by
members of Seagate's senior management team which will be converted into equity
securities of SAC and will not be entitled to receive any consideration in the
Merger. The designated Seagate assets which will not be sold to SAC consist of
(i) the capital stock of Seagate Software, (ii) Seagate's investments in
VERITAS, Gadzoox Networks, Inc. and Lernout & Hauspie Speech Products N.V.,
(iii) Seagate's cash in excess of approximately $765 million and an additional
amount of cash necessary to satisfy Seagate's tax liabilities, satisfy its tax
withholding obligations arising upon the acceleration of Seagate options at the
effective time of the Merger, and redeem its existing indebtedness that will be
acquired by SAC in the Stock Purchase, and (iv) the right to receive certain tax
refunds received and credits utilized by VERITAS that are attributable to
Seagate for all periods prior to the effective time of the Merger.

     Under the terms of the Merger Agreement, immediately following and
contingent upon the closing of the Stock Purchase, Merger Sub will merge with
and into Seagate and each outstanding share of Seagate common stock (other than
certain shares to be cancelled) will be converted into the right to receive a
proportionate share of the merger consideration, which will consist of (i)
109,330,300 shares of VERITAS common stock, (ii) an additional variable number
of shares of VERITAS common stock which have a market value shortly before the
effective time of the Merger that is intended to be approximately equivalent to
(A) a negotiated discount to the market value of Seagate's investments in
Gadzoox Networks and Lernout & Hauspie shortly before the effective time of the
Merger, and (B) the amount (the "Retained Cash Amount") by which VERITAS elects
to reduce the cash portion of the Merger consideration, up to a maximum of $500
million, (iii) an amount of cash equal to Seagate's cash at the effective time
of the Merger, which will include the net proceeds received and retained by
Seagate in connection with the Stock Purchase, and which will be reduced by the
Retained Cash Amount, and (iv) the right to receive the value of certain tax
refunds received and credits utilized by VERITAS that are attributable to
Seagate and relate to periods ending on or prior to the effective time of the
Merger. As a result of the Merger, Seagate will become a wholly owned subsidiary
of VERITAS, and VERITAS will indirectly acquire all of the designated assets
described above that are not purchased by SAC in connection with the Stock
Purchase.

     Silver Lake Partners, L.P. is a Delaware limited partnership. Its principal
executive offices are located at 2725 Sand Hill Road, Building C, Menlo Park, CA
94025 and its primary telephone number is (650) 233-8120. David J. Roux is the
sole director of SAC, a Managing Member of Silver Lake Technology Associates,
LLC, which is the general partner of Silver Lake Partners, L.P., and a Managing
Member of Silver Lake Technology Management. Mr. Roux served as Executive Vice
President of Oracle Corporation from 1994 to 1998 and Chief Executive Officer of
Liberate Technologies from February 1998 to November 1998. Mr. Roux remains the
Chairman and a director of Liberate Technologies. Mr. Roux's primary business
address is c/o Silver Lake Partners, L.P., 2725 Sand Hill Road, Building C,
Menlo Park, CA 94025.
